Dark Noon. Tom Clavin
Our Price $14.95
   
A compelling account of the tragedy that shocked the nation and changed deep-sea fishing forever. On Labor Day, 1951, a sudden gale ripped through the sport fishing fleet off Montauk, LI. The overcrowded Pelican capsized and 44 people drowned.
